Amazon.com, Inc.
Repairing missing frames in recorded video with machine learning
Last updated:
Abstract:
Repairing missing frames in a video includes obtaining video data from an image capture system, applying a first neural network model to the video data to detect that one or more frames are missing, where the first neural network model has been trained to detect missing frames based on training data in which an artificial gap has been introduced. In response to detecting that the one or more frames are missing, a second model is applied to the video data to generate one or more replacement frames. The one or more replacement frames are based on at least a first frame prior to the detected dropped one or more frames, and a second frame after the detected dropped one or more frames. Modified video data is generated using the plurality of frames and the replacement frames.
Utility
25 Nov 2020
26 Jul 2022